webpack-node-externals
server-side-rendering-with-cra-on-netlify
Our great sponsors
webpack-node-externals | server-side-rendering-with-cra-on-netlify | |
---|---|---|
2 | 2 | |
1,291 | 1 | |
- | - | |
0.0 | 10.0 | |
4 months ago | about 1 year ago | |
JavaScript | TypeScript | |
MIT License | - |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
webpack-node-externals
-
Server-side rendering for any React app on any FaaS provider
The webpack plugin transpile-webpack-plugin collects files directly or indirectly imported by the entry, then gets them compiled and ouputted preserving the directory structure. The webpack helper webpack-node-externals externalizes installed deps to reduce the outputted file count.
-
How we keep our Serverless deploy times short and avoid headaches
By default, Serverless Webpack doesn't support externals, but Webpack can use Webpack Node Externals to exclude all modules from the bundle. All included modules have to be allowlisted, but this plugin doesn't look at subdependencies. When used with custom.webpack.includeModules, the non-allowlisted modules are added to the deployment zip.
server-side-rendering-with-cra-on-netlify
-
Transpile Webpack Plugin - transpiles input files into output files individually without bundling together
By the way, in case it's used for SSR, here is a guide document: Server-side rendering for any React app on any FaaS provider
-
Server-side rendering for any React app on any FaaS provider
Finally, following the guide Import from an existing repository in the Netlify docs, the demo app is deployed. The final codebase of the demo app is in the GitHub repo licg9999/server-side-rendering-with-cra-on-netlify. And its url after the deployment is https://bucolic-sprinkles-002beb.netlify.app/. The SSR can be verified by visiting the path / or /zxcv, which is also doable by using curl:
What are some alternatives?
serverless-jetpack - A faster JavaScript packager for Serverless applications.
VaaS - Modular Kubernetes Management System with OpenFaaS Support
lambda-layer-sharp - An AWS Lambda Layer for the Sharp node module. Automatically published on updates.
ssr-react-monorepo-example - Example for React Server-Side Rendering (SSR) without any framework inside monorepo with Typescript and tests
chrome-aws-lambda - Chromium Binary for AWS Lambda and Google Cloud Functions
laf - Laf is a cloud development platform offering ready-to-use resources like cloud functions, databases, and storage. It empowers developers to quickly unleash their creativity.
serverless-plugin-tree-shake - Shake the dependency tree and only package files needed
transpile-webpack-plugin - Transpiles input files into output files individually without bundling together
serverless-webpack - Serverless plugin to bundle your lambdas with Webpack
serverless-externals-plugin - Package only external modules, and let Rollup bundle all the other modules.
date-fns - ⏳ Modern JavaScript date utility library ⌛️
minipack - 📦 A simplified example of a modern module bundler written in JavaScript